<p>From the reviews:</p><p>“The book is divided in twelve chapters which describe the fundamentals of thermodynamics and many applications, mainly in machines or chemical reactions. … The whole book is also illustrated with many figures and many historical notes concerning the pioneers of the thermodynamics. Engineers will find here an historical complete introduction of thermodynamics going to modern developments. Mathematicians involved in partial differential equations (pde) will find the physical and historical context which leads to the famous heat or wave equations, among other pdes.” (Alain Brillard, Zentralblatt MATH, Vol. 1168, 2009)</p><p>“This is a remarkable book, which presents in a systematic way the fundamental aspects of classical thermodynamics. … The interesting feature of the book is that all applications are described using the rigorous concepts of thermodynamics. The book contains also many historical annotations and many mini-biographies of the pioneers. … The authors formulate and exploit the second law of thermodynamics, together with the concept of entropy. … The book ends with some studies about flames, linear viscoelasticity and shape memory alloys.” (Elvira Barbera, Mathematical Reviews, Issue 2012 b)</p>
